Which is More Worthy of Trust, Government or Organized Crime?

More Worthy of Trust

It was announced last week that several people had winning numbers in the Illinois Lottery. The winners received their checks. Naturally, they went to the bank to cash them.

The checks bounced.

A few decades ago, lotteries were run by organized crime. They called their lotteries “The Numbers”. A vast underground network in every municipality sold “numbers”. The winning number was drawn. Every winner got paid in cash. So, which is more worthy of trust, Government or Organized Crime?
